]> git.webhop.me Git - msgbox.git/commitdiff
- fix height-limitation for larger resolutions
authorsvenhoefer <svenhoefer@svenhoefer.com>
Tue, 28 Mar 2017 13:07:41 +0000 (15:07 +0200)
committersvenhoefer <svenhoefer@svenhoefer.com>
Tue, 28 Mar 2017 13:07:41 +0000 (15:07 +0200)
gfx.c

diff --git a/gfx.c b/gfx.c
index 397c5500bf7a4b77435372ce8f6ec36523f52b74..9059acc8c5b3a5f590e138a65a53b2557e4fd255 100644 (file)
--- a/gfx.c
+++ b/gfx.c
@@ -19,11 +19,12 @@ void RenderBox(int _sx, int _sy, int _ex, int _ey, int rad, int col)
                printf("%s RenderBox called with dx < 0 (%d)\n", __plugin__, dxx);
                dxx=0;
        }
-       if (dyy > 700)
+       int dyy_max = var_screeninfo.yres - 20;
+       if (dyy > dyy_max)
        {
-               printf("%s RenderBox called with dyy > 700 (%d)\n", __plugin__, dyy); //FIXME
+               printf("%s RenderBox called with dy > %d (%d)\n", __plugin__, dyy_max, dyy); //FIXME
                //*** Error in `msgbox': munmap_chunk(): invalid pointer: 0x31459008 *** //Nevis
-               dyy = 700;
+               dyy = dyy_max;
        }
 
        if(R)